Fahimtar Kwayoyin Halitta (Chromisomes)
Chromosomes sifofi ne da ake samu a cikin kwayar halittar da ke ɗauke da kwayoyin halitta. Kowace kwayar halittar ɗan adam ta yau da kullun tana ɗauke da ƙwayoyin halitta guda 46, waɗanda suka ƙunshi nau'i-nau'i 22 na autosomes da nau'i-nau'i ɗaya na chromosomes na jima'i (XX ga mata da XY ga maza). Adadin ƙwayoyin halitta daidai yana da mahimmanci don aikin ƙwayoyin halitta na yau da kullun, kuma canje-canje a cikin adadin ƙwayoyin halitta na iya haifar da rikice-rikice na kwayoyin halitta.
Misali Tambaya ta 1: Tushen Lambar Chromosome
Tambaya: Kwayar halittar chromosome nawa ake samu a cikin kwayar halittar jikin dan adam ta yau da kullun?
Tattaunawa:
Kwayar halittar jikin ɗan adam, ko kuma ƙwayar halittar somatic, tana ɗauke da ƙwayoyin halittar chromosomes guda 46. Waɗannan sun ƙunshi nau'i-nau'i 23 na ƙwayoyin halittar, daga cikinsu nau'i-nau'i 22 na autosomes ne, ɗayan kuma nau'i-nau'i ne na chromosomes na jima'i. Autosomes su ne ƙwayoyin halittar da ba sa tantance jinsi kuma iri ɗaya ne tsakanin jinsi. Kwayar halittar jima'i, a gefe guda, tana tantance jinsin halittar mutum. A cikin ƙwayoyin halittar somatic na ɗan adam, adadin ƙwayoyin halittar diploid ne, ma'ana akwai nau'ikan ƙwayoyin halittar chromosomes guda biyu da aka gada daga kowane iyaye.
Misali Tambaya ta 2: Kwayoyin Halittar Gamete
Tambaya: Idan ƙwayar halittar ɗan adam tana da ƙwayoyin halitta guda 46, ƙwayoyin halitta nawa ne ke cikin ƙwayoyin halitta na ɗan adam?
Tattaunawa:
Kwayoyin halittar da ba a haifa ba, ko kuma ƙwayoyin halittar jima'i, suna ɗauke da rabin adadin ƙwayoyin halittar da ake samu a cikin ƙwayoyin halittar somatic. Saboda haka, ƙwayoyin halittar ɗan adam suna ɗauke da ƙwayoyin halittar chromosomes 23. Wannan ana kiransa lambar haploid (n). Kwayoyin halittar maza ana kiransu maniyyi, yayin da ƙwayoyin halittar mata ake kiransu ƙwai. Lokacin da aka haɗu, ƙwayoyin halittar da ƙwai kowannensu yana ba da ƙwayoyin halittar chromosomes 23, wanda ke haifar da zygote mai ƙwayoyin halittar 46.
Misali Tambaya ta 3: Rashin Tsarin Lambobin Chromosome
Tambaya: Bayyana abin da ke faruwa idan ɗan adam yana da adadin ƙwayoyin halitta marasa kyau.
Tattaunawa:
Canje-canje a yawan ƙwayoyin halittar ɗan adam na iya haifar da wata cuta da aka sani da aneuploidy. Aneuploidy na iya faruwa akan autosomes ko chromosomes na jima'i. Misali mafi shahara na aneuploidy shine Down syndrome, wanda ke faruwa ne sakamakon kasancewar ƙarin chromosome 21 (trisomy 21). Mutanen da ke da Down syndrome suna da chromosomes 47. A halin yanzu, a kan chromosomes na jima'i, yanayi kamar cutar Klinefelter (XXY) ko Turner syndrome (XO) suma suna faruwa ne sakamakon rashin daidaituwar adadin chromosomes. Sau da yawa Aneuploidy yakan faru ne sakamakon gazawar rarraba ƙwayoyin halitta yayin meiosis.
Misali Tambaya ta 4: Polyploidy
Tambaya: Menene polyploidy? Kuma shin polyploidy ya zama ruwan dare a cikin mutane?
Tattaunawa:
Polyploidy yanayi ne da kwayoyin halitta ke da fiye da nau'ikan chromosomes guda biyu. Gabaɗaya, polyploidy ya fi yawa a cikin tsire-tsire. Misali, nau'ikan amfanin gona da yawa, kamar alkama da strawberries, polyploid ne. A cikin mutane da yawancin sauran dabbobi, polyploidy yakan zama mai mutuwa kuma yana haifar da gazawa kafin ko jim kaɗan bayan hadi.
Misali Tambaya ta 5: Nazarin Zane-zanen Karyotype
Tambaya: Ta yaya za a iya amfani da karyotype don gano rashin daidaituwa a cikin adadin chromosomes?
Tattaunawa:
Karyotype wakilci ne na gani na dukkan ƙwayoyin halittar da ke cikin tantanin halitta. Ta hanyar nazarin karyotype, za mu iya ƙirga adadin ƙwayoyin halittar kuma mu gano kasancewar matsalolin ƙwayoyin halittar kamar trisomy ko monosomy. Misali, a yanayin trisomy 21, nazarin karyotype zai nuna kwafi uku na ƙwayoyin halittar 21, maimakon kwafi biyu da ke cikin mutum ɗaya na yau da kullun.
Karyotyping yana bawa masana kimiyya da likitoci damar yin bincike da wuri game da yiwuwar cututtukan kwayoyin halitta da suka samo asali daga rashin daidaituwar adadin chromosomes. Yana da matukar muhimmanci a binciken kwayoyin halitta da kuma gano cutar a fannin likitanci.
